Provides immediate home value estimates using proprietary algorithms that analyze millions of data points including recent sales, property characteristics, and market conditions. The system generates both point estimates and value ranges with confidence scores.
Allows users to modify property characteristics like square footage, bedroom/bathroom counts, and home condition to see how these changes affect the estimated value in real-time.
Displays recently sold comparable properties (comps) in the immediate area alongside detailed information about each sale, including photos, sale dates, and final prices.
Shows how a property's estimated value has changed over time, with interactive charts displaying monthly or yearly value trends based on market conditions and algorithm updates.
Provides detailed statistics about the local real estate market including median home values, price per square foot trends, inventory levels, and days on market metrics for the surrounding area.
Fully responsive design that works seamlessly on smartphones and tablets through both mobile web and dedicated Trulia app, with location services for easier address entry.
Homeowners thinking about listing their property use the tool to get an initial estimate of their home's current market value before contacting real estate agents. This helps them set realistic expectations and understand their potential equity position. The comparable sales feature allows them to see what similar homes in their neighborhood have recently sold for, providing concrete market evidence to support pricing decisions.
Homeowners exploring mortgage refinancing options use the valuation tool to estimate their current home equity position. Lenders typically require updated property valuations for refinancing approvals, and this tool provides a preliminary estimate before paying for formal appraisals. Understanding current value helps homeowners determine if they have sufficient equity to qualify for better loan terms or cash-out refinancing options.
Homeowners reviewing their property tax assessments use the tool to compare the county's assessed value with current market estimates. Significant discrepancies between the tool's estimate and official assessments may indicate grounds for tax appeals. The historical value tracking helps demonstrate how property values have changed since the last official assessment date.
Homeowners planning renovations use the interactive adjustment feature to estimate how potential improvements might affect their property's value. By modifying characteristics like square footage or bathroom count, they can calculate potential return on investment for different projects. This helps prioritize renovations that offer the best value enhancement relative to their costs.
Potential investors and house flippers use the tool to quickly evaluate multiple properties' values without visiting each one physically. The neighborhood insights help assess market conditions and investment potential in different areas. Investors can compare estimated values against asking prices to identify potentially undervalued properties or markets with strong appreciation trends.
Families handling estate matters use the tool to estimate property values for inheritance planning, estate tax considerations, or equitable distribution among heirs. The tool provides objective, data-driven estimates that can supplement professional appraisals for preliminary planning purposes. Historical tracking helps establish value trends for properties held over long periods.

Accept.inc is an AI-powered real estate investment platform designed to help investors, particularly those using the 'buy, rehab, rent, refinance, repeat' (BRRRR) strategy, identify, analyze, and acquire profitable rental properties. The tool leverages machine learning and data analytics to scour multiple listing services (MLS) and off-market sources for properties that meet specific investment criteria, such as cash flow potential, renovation costs, and after-repair value (ARV). It automates the initial deal screening process, providing users with detailed financial projections and risk assessments. Primarily used by real estate investors, wholesalers, and investment firms, Accept.inc aims to streamline the property sourcing and due diligence phases, reducing the time and manual effort required to find viable deals. The platform integrates data on local market trends, comparable sales, and estimated repair costs to present a comprehensive investment analysis, helping users make faster, data-driven acquisition decisions.
Accurint is a comprehensive data intelligence platform developed by LexisNexis Risk Solutions, designed primarily for investigative professionals, law enforcement agencies, legal practitioners, and financial institutions. The platform aggregates and analyzes billions of public and proprietary records from thousands of sources to provide detailed insights about individuals, businesses, assets, and relationships. It serves as a critical tool for conducting background checks, locating people and assets, fraud detection, due diligence investigations, and skip tracing. By connecting disparate data points across multiple databases, Accurint helps users uncover hidden connections, verify identities, and build comprehensive profiles. The system is particularly valued in legal contexts for case preparation, witness location, and evidence gathering, though its applications extend to insurance claims, debt recovery, and corporate compliance. Access is typically restricted to qualified professionals and organizations with legitimate investigative purposes, operating under strict regulatory compliance frameworks.
AcreTrader is a fintech platform that enables accredited investors to purchase fractional shares of farmland across the United States. It operates as an online marketplace, connecting investors with vetted agricultural properties. The company's primary goal is to democratize access to farmland investment, an asset class traditionally dominated by large institutions and wealthy individuals due to high capital requirements and operational complexity. AcreTrader handles the entire investment process, including property sourcing, due diligence, legal structuring, and ongoing land management through local partners. Investors can browse offerings, review detailed property reports, and invest with a minimum commitment, receiving passive income from crop rent and potential long-term appreciation. The platform leverages data and technology to streamline acquisition and management, aiming to provide transparency and lower barriers to entry. It is positioned as a long-term, inflation-hedged investment alternative to stocks and bonds, targeting individuals seeking portfolio diversification into tangible assets.
